DEFINITION

Classification: 254/84

TRAVERSING JACK:

(under the class definition) Lifting jack which comprises, in addition to the lifting means, other means for moving the load or permitting it to be moved laterally other than by bodily movement of the jack as a whole.

(1) Note. Some patents for the traversing mechanism alone are included, the apparatus being designed for use as a base or support for a lifting jack. Jacks provided merely with a rocking head or base have not been placed here unless they include mechanism for positively shifting the load.

SEE OR SEARCH CLASS

104, Railways,

262+, for car-replacing jacks which both lift and traverse the vehicle by a single operation.

212, Traversing Hoists, appropriate subclasses for traversing hoists from which the load is suspended.
